uniapp 小程序实现实名认证
时间: 2024-02-19 11:56:05 浏览: 255
UniApp是一种基于Vue.js框架的跨平台开发框架,可以用于开发小程序、H5、App等多个平台的应用程序。UniApp提供了一套统一的API和组件库,可以方便地实现实名认证功能。
要在UniApp中实现实名认证功能,可以按照以下步骤进行:
1. 获取用户信息:在小程序中,可以使用uni.getUserInfo()方法获取用户的基本信息,包括昵称、头像等。
2. 调用实名认证接口:根据你所使用的实名认证服务提供商的文档,调用相应的接口进行实名认证。通常情况下,你需要将用户的身份证号码、姓名等信息传递给实名认证接口,并获取认证结果。
3. 处理认证结果:根据实名认证接口返回的结果,可以判断用户是否通过了实名认证。你可以根据需要,将认证结果保存到本地或者上传到服务器。
需要注意的是,具体的实名认证流程和接口调用方式会因为不同的实名认证服务提供商而有所差异。你需要根据所选服务提供商的文档进行相应的配置和开发。
相关问题
uniapp实现实名认证
基于uniapp实现实名认证可以通过以下步骤进行:
1. 在uniapp项目中创建一个页面,用于展示实名认证的相关内容和操作。
2. 引入微信小程序的相关API,例如wx.faceDetect和wx.createCameraContext,用于进行人脸识别和活体检测。
3. 在页面中添加相应的按钮或者输入框,用于用户输入身份证信息和进行拍照。
4. 当用户点击实名认证按钮时,调用wx.faceDetect进行人脸识别,确保用户是真实的人脸。
5. 使用wx.createCameraContext进行拍照,获取用户的身份证正反面照片。
6. 将用户输入的身份证信息和照片发送给后端服务器进行验证。
7. 后端服务器根据接收到的信息进行身份证验证,并返回验证结果给前端页面。
8. 前端页面根据验证结果展示相应的提示信息,告知用户实名认证是否成功。
需要注意的是,以上步骤仅为一种实现方式,具体的实现细节可能会因项目需求和技术选型而有所不同。
uniapp 微信小程序上线
对于将UniApp应用发布到微信小程序平台,可以按照以下步骤进行操作:
1. 在微信公众平台上注册账号并完成实名认证。
2. 在UniApp项目的根目录下,通过命令行工具执行 `npm install` 安装相关依赖。
3. 执行 `npm run dev:mp-weixin` 命令启动开发环境,进行调试和开发。
4. 在开发完成后,执行 `npm run build:mp-weixin` 命令进行打包。
5. 打包成功后,在UniApp项目的 `dist` 目录下会生成一个名为 `mp-weixin` 的文件夹。
6. 登录微信公众平台,在开发管理中创建一个小程序,并填写相关信息。
7. 在小程序管理页面的“开发设置”中,将下载的 `mp-weixin` 文件夹导入。
8. 在小程序管理页面的“版本管理”中,上传并提交代码。
9. 提交成功后,在版本管理页面进行审核,并等待审核通过。
10. 审核通过后,即可在微信小程序中搜索并使用你的UniApp应用。
请注意,以上仅是一个大致的流程,具体操作可能会因情况而异。建议根据UniApp官方文档和微信小程序官方文档进行操作,以确保正确发布应用。
阅读全文